ALDI ANNOUNCES WINNERS OF €200,000 PRIMARY SCHOOL STICKER COMPETITION

  • 1,093 entries received from primary schools across the country
  • Tara Hill National School, Gorey, Co. Wexford and Scoil Naomh Bríd, Kiltegan, Co. Wicklow announced as the winners of €50,000 each to help upgrade their school’s sports facilities
  • 10 runner up primary schools have won €10,000 each to be spent on sports equipment or facilities
  • All schools that sent back a completed poster will also receive an Aldi Play Rugby Kit Bag  
  • To date, Aldi has awarded over €500,000 to participating schools as part of #AldiPlayRugby

The competition, now in its third year gave every primary school in the country the opportunity of winning one of two €50,000 sports facility makeovers by collecting Aldi Play Rugby stickers. Shoppers could collect 1 sticker for every €30 spent in any of the 144 Aldi stores nationwide. After what has been a turbulent year across the country, this kind of prize for the winning schools couldn’t have come at a better time, with schools keen to keep sporting and wellbeing of children foremost in minds.

The two winners of the €50,000 prizes are:

  • Tara Hill National School, Gorey, Co. Wexford
  • Scoil Naomh Bríd, Kiltegan, Co. Wicklow
